Anyone have any suggestions for backseat cup holders? I got the cloth seats without MOLLE. The kids no longer want to ride in my other car after getting the Bronco.
I would suggest “chalk Bags”
They are small bags that are designed to hold chalk for rock climbing purposes.
-They come in a variety of colors,
-A draw cord at the top
-A sewn in loop for a carabiner.
-most have a moisture liner inside “generally to keep chalk dry” but would work the other way for cans/water bottles/tumblers sweating.
-somewhat affordable.
A couple of vendors I’ve used for rock climbing equipment,
REI & BlackDiamond There are many suppliers of Bouldering/Climbing equipment.
Clip to the back seat between the knees or a loop around the headrest post I suppose.
Just some food for thought.

So I tried an experiment using auto seat gap organizer from five below. Before I buy one of the more expensive ones with 2 cup holders off Amazon. See pictures. handled a kids drink no issues. also did not move one bit. But I think this is how I am going to handle the cup holder. Will need the twin cup one though as the back seat only has one gap that can do this. Pardon the mess not the easiest to keep a vehicle clean with two kids and Michigan winters.
